Why Use Gasket in Heat Exchanger: Key Benefits and Applications

Gaskets play a critical role in heat exchangers by ensuring leak-proof seals between components, preventing fluid or gas leakage, and maintaining system efficiency. They withstand extreme temperatures, pressures, and corrosive environments, making them indispensable in industries like oil & gas, chemical processing, and power generation.
